Bomberman 64 FAQ - by Howard |
Battlemode Tips - There is an easy way
to get rid of your rivals in Rock Garden and other playfields. Hold B
and then press A to pick up a bomb. Then bank one off someone's head,
and while they are still dizzy pick 'em up and throw 'em off! Also, if
you die and become a ghost, if you ran into another player you will hang
on them and you will be able to control them for a while. Use this
advantage to make the players run into bombs and (hopefully!) cause a
draw.
Bomberman Parts - Several Bomberman parts are scattered throughout the
game. Here's how to find them:
Knight Armor - You already have it when you start.
Drill Arm - This battle mode item can be found on Black 1. It is at the
very end of the 5th room on the median. In order to get there you must
fall from one of the platforms, onto the median, and bomb jump your way
up 2 more medians. The remote is helpful. Blow up the box at the end of
the room and the drill arm is yours.
High Tops - In the blue resort. In level 3 under the bridge that has a
box under it and a blue guy on bridge.
Dragon Head - Green ??? - As shown in the final credit sequence, create
a bomb staircase up to the teleporter in the first section. The
teleporter will take you to another small room which contains this
costume piece.
Iron Goggles - Red ??? - There are three metal doors one the first
level, all of which need red bombs to open. This costume piece is
located inside the door which is connected to your starting platform.
There is a small ramp right before it, so you'll have bomb jump to
enter.
Chicken Head - White 1 - On the final section of this level, there is a
cottage with a snowman on top, which you need to destroy to reach the
switch activating the ski lift. Don't blow up the house. Destroy the
snow man with little bombs. Then use the small ledge to create a bomb
jump to the top of the house. There will be a small platform to the
right of the house with one tree (the costume piece). After getting the
piece, fall off the platform to the left (towards the mountain).
Samurai Head - N/A - Beat the game with 120 gold cards.
Dragon Mail - Green 3 - On the first section, you'll notice a teleporter
across a bit of water, which you can't reach at first. Get the
detonator, and remove all the blocks in that area. Then put a bomb in
the elevator (don't detonate it yet!). Then put two large bombs, one on
top of the other, against the wall, as close to the edge of the platform
as possible. The easiest way to do this is to face the wall and throw
the bombs. Then use the elevator to go up, and line yourself up with
those bombs. Then carefully walk off and push in the direction of the
teleporter. If all goes well, you should bounce off the bombs and into
the teleporter.
Iron Armor - White 1 - Go the way of the avalanche. At the very top of
the second section is a cottage. Blow it up with a big bomb. On the
other side is a tree with the costume piece.
Cat Suit - Blue 3 - After draining the water, it is in one of the pots
near the edge, under a bridge (where it was previously underwater).
Cat Hood - N/A - To get the cat hood go to that hole in the building
where you can get throw a bomb in to get jems,That is the Entrance! Set
up some Bombs that lead from the stairs to this window, you don't need
to stack Em. once in the house just steer towards the pot!!
Dress - Black 3 - The instructions to get this piece are actually in the
credit sequence. On the second section, there is an elevator block which
is seemingly unreachable. Complete the section as normal, and activate
the first elevator. Going up will take you to a suspended platform with
three planks. Walk of the last plank, and you should fall on top of one
of the four sections below. Use a couple small bombs to bomb hop from
one section to another, until you find the other section. This secret
section is rather large, but isn't to difficult. The costume piece is
near the gold card, I believe.
Rocking Horse - Red 3 - Getting to this costume piece is fairly easy
compared to some of the others. At the very end of the level, there will
be a platform which you need to make fall by destroying the supporting
pillars. Before you do that, fall through the hole it will eventually
plug. This costume piece should be in a furnace block real close by. Use
the tracks to escape the area.
Shogun Kimono - N/A - Beat the game with 120 cards.
Knight Shoes - N/A - Given to you at the beginning
Dragon Spikes - Green 3 - On the last section of this level (with the
big tower), on the far wall of the structure, facing away from the
teleporter which brought you here, is a secret entrance. It looks like a
wall, but you can walk through it. You can find it by pulling the camera
in as close as possible, and standing next to the wall. Rotate the
camera until it is inside the building. There will be two pots in there,
one of which is the Dragon Spikes.
Iron Sneakers - White 3 - Go through the right door once you start. When
sliding down the slide, it is in a tree to the far left (opposite side
than the switch).
Cat Paws - Red 3 - There is only one metal door on this level, and the
cat shoes are behind it. The red bomb is actually in the barrel which is
close to the door, but don't blow up the barrel which you need to walk
there by accident. If you do, just leave the area and come back.
High Tops - Blue 3 - On Cliff, after first dam (get it beforehand)
Bunny Socks - Black 3 - In the second section, there is a [::] switch.
On a wall right next to it are a couple blocks. One of them wil have the
costume piece.
High Heels - N/A - Beat the game with 120 gold cards.
Knight Sword - N/A - Given to you at the beginning
Dragon Gloves - Green 1 - After receiving the Red Bombs, head towards
the second section, and enter the teleporter on the left (which is
obscured behind a wall). You will need the Red Bomb to blow up the blue
pillars. After going through the teleporter, this costume piece will be
easy to find in that room.
Iron Nuckles - Blue 1 - This one is easy. It is in the same room as the
switch which opens the exit.
Slash Claws - Red 1 - Knock down the planks to go the alternative way.
Near the exit, you will find yourself right above a single block on a
short railroad track. kick a bomb off your higher ground, but use the
R-button to stop it as soon as it leaves the platform. It should land
right on top of the piece. After the explosion, drop down and get the
piece. Use the broken tracks to fall down to the bottom level.
Chicken Wings - White 3 - Once first starting, head through the white
door. This costume piece will be easy to find, but the strange view
might make it seem harder than it is. The costume piece will be out on a
ledge in that section, and somewhat hard to navigate to.
Fan - Beat the game with 120 gold cards.
Pony Tails and Duck Feet - You can find these custom parts in Rainbow
Palace in Stage 3. In the main room, in the wall closest to the small
stair case in the ground, there is an opening in the wall. You go
through the wall and use a bunch of bombs to work your way through the
platforms in the sky until you reach a large platform with two blocks
that can be blown up. After they are blown up, the Pony Tails and Duck
Feet are yours.
SunGlasses - The sunglasses are hidden on Black Level 5-3. To get them
is not easy. First you must hit the panel on the floor that has 2 dots
on them. You then go across and hit the panel on the floor that has 4
dots on them. Proceed back and then hit the panel with 3 dots on it. Now
here comes that hard part. If you are facing straight (right after you
get off the elevator) go and take the path that appears when you hit the
panel with 3 dots. Go up the stairs when you get to them. The best way I
found to do this part is this: 1. Put two big bombs on top of each other
against the wall on the other side. 2. Place another big bomb just a
little bit away from the 2 big bombs. 3. Make a bunch of little bombs
leading back to the wall on the other side, but make them the right
distance so that you can bounce from one bomb to another. Go back up the
staircase that you went up before and jump on to the bombs you just laid
out. If you did it right and get a little lucky. You will bounce across
and end up on top of the other side. If you made it, head for the
elevator and continue down the paths until you're by the other elevator.
You will see that there is a floor now connecting the two other floors.
A lot of people must have wondered how to get those there. Go across
those floors and you will find a box. Blow up the box and you'll get
it!!
Duck Float - This custom part can be found in Stage 1 of Rainbow Palace.
First you must reach the switch using a bunch of bombs. Once you get the
switch, a few platforms will move, letting you reach the exit. Before
going to the exit, reach the last platform in front of it and pump a
bomb (remote bombs are a must). Throw the bomb onto the platform
directly to your right. Pump another bomb and throw it to the platform
after the first to your right and lastly, pump one more bomb and throw
it onto the last pumped bomb so that it bounces off a lands on another
platform (the one closest to the custom part). Then you jump on the
first bomb (just fall onto it and let yourself bounce to a platform.
DON'T tilt the joystick while you do it or you'll bounce off a fall
down). You'll bounce to the next bomb and then to a high platform. Fall
from there to your other bomb and you'll land on the platform where
there's a block that contains the Duck Float. I found it useful to get a
heart item first (usually from Blue Resort) before you try this. Drop a
bomb in front of the block and detonate it. Your heart item will protect
you from the blast and the Duck Float is yours (it's probably much
easier to fall and die after you get this than to work your way back).
Golden Armor - Beat Bomberman 64 on hard mode with 120 gold cards in
under 3 hours. This will give you a gold suit, which includes: gold
visor, gold suit, gold shoes, and gold gloves. Many thanks to The
Bomberman 64 Page for this tip.
Bonus Battle Levels - To get four new battle levels, get 100 gold
cards and beat Altair on Easy mode. Then beat Rainbow Palace to unlock
two new battle levels. To access the other two battle levels you must do
the same thing in Hard mode. Good luck!
Bonus Battle Levels - Japanese Version - If you have the import version
of Hudson's Bomberman 64, you can find some cool hidden battle levels.
You need the Hudson JoyCard 64 controller for this to work. Go to the
title screen, put the "Slow Switch" on position Hu and wait five
seconds. You should now hear a sound that confirms that the trick
worked. Choose Battle Mode and you can access four new secret stages.
Bonus Level - To access the Rainbow Palace, collect all 100 Gold Cards
and beat Altair again.
Easy Way to beat Altair - When Altair combines with his ship at the
beginning kick a bomb at him and he will be dizzy. Go up to him and pick
him up (like a bomb) and throw him off the edge and you win! I beat him
in 5 seconds doing this.
Endgame Bonus - Get all the Gold Cards then beat Sirius in the Rainbow
Palace. Now go to the Options screen and select Options.
Congratulations! You may now preview the ending and credits whenever you
want. You can also play two new levels in battle mode.
Full Power Option - Collect all 120 gold cards. Then, a "Full Power"
selection will appear on the options screen. This option allows any
level to be started with maxed out Red bombs, and the remote item.
Hidden Jewels in Blue Resort - When you see a house with a window
open, toss a pump bomb in the window and wait for it to explode.
How the Gold Card system works - For each of the first or third stages
of a level, there are three cards that can be found by blowing up boxes.
Before you begin a level, or when it is paused, there is a display of
how many gold cards you have found or have yet to find. In the display,
the cards you get by blowing up boxes will fill up the first three
spaces. The next space is for the enemy card, which can be gotten on the
30th enemy killed in any stage. The last card is the time card. You will
receive it automatically if you beat the stage within the target time.
Maxed out Mode - Get all 120 gold cards and go to the options menu.
The last ????? will now be replaced by a new option. With this option on
you can start any level with red bombs, remote bombs, eight bombs, and
almost every bomb power you can get in the game.
Quick Recover - When Bomberman is dizzy, move the analog stick around
until he recovers.
Secret Areas in White 1 - Make your way to the place where the wind
blows. Climb to the second level of that area and and get close to the
wall and change your camera angle. You will see an area with a lot of
plants. Walk through the wall into this area and blow up the plants. You
will find lots of diamonds and power-ups.
To find the other secret, destroy the ice covering the sign and read it.
It will warn of avalanches. You have to cause an avalanche to get here.
So go to the top of the hill [the one on the left when you start] and
place a bomb at the very top. When it explodes, you'll have to run!!!
Run to avoid the falling snow. When it clears up, run to the top and
then go fall onto the platform with the snowman on it. Run to the wall
and rub on it until you find a passage. On easy mode there's a powerup,
and on the hard mode there's a custom piece.
Secret Room In Snow Land - This trick really serves no purpose except
to spy on a snowman. Go to the Snow level. On level one in the first
room, go create the avalanche. When the avalanche is gone, go up all the
way to the top of the hill, and fall left off the edge. There is a
snowman on the ledge, but don't bother with him. Go strait up. In the
corner you can go into a little secret room, and watch the snowman! It
doesn't help that much, and if you blow up the far wall, you get a
prize, but that's pretty much it.
Sound Test - To access a sound test option, beat the game in Adventure
mode at normal difficulty.
Special Traps - Highlight battlemode and press START very, very, very
fast until you hear a chime. Go to battle. mow go to options. Put battle
on any number. Put time on i minute. Sudden death on. And ghost on. Go
to single battle. Choose your characters and put all computers on 1
crystal. Now choose your stage. When the timer reaches 59 seconds it
will say hurry hup and you better run!!! All the traps will come in
effect. The traps are listed below.

View Credits - First beat the game with 100 Gold Cards, then finish
the extra world by defeating Sirius. A CREDITS option will appear on the
OPTIONS menu.
View Your Custom Bomberman - Wanto to take a look at your Bomberman
before heading into battle? Easy. In the main screen of the Custom
Bomberman menu, press Z to rotate your Bomberman clockwise and R to
rotate him counter-clockwise.
Weird Flying Trick - In Black 3 (the third level in Black Fortress),
in the begining, when you first start, go to the side platform where
there is a heart. Blow up the box and kill the fire-blower thing. Get
the heart. Then, set off the alarm by:
stepping on the switch and crossing to the other side when you've
crossed, go to the right where there is a little path of red (currently)
squares that lead to an elevator. step on one of the RED squares. The
alarm will sound. Since you have the heart, this should work. Put down a
bomb and stand on it. When it blows up, you should start to float when
you try to walk. It's pretty cool. Once you've done this, step on the
switch marked "." after crossing back over to de-activate the alarm.
Weird Skating Trick - For this trick, you MUST have a heart, and
remote bombs help. In Black Fortress, on the level with the cars, stand
on the very edge of a platform, and place a bomb, but don't move. The
bomb should be underneath you. When a car is coming, detonate the bomb,
and hopefully you will lose your heart, go spinning around like always
when you lose a heart, and fall off the platform into the path of the
car while you are still flashing. Once you have stopped flashing, you
can move around, but Bomberman's legs will not move! He looks like he is
standing still, but moving!
Unfortunately, you can't throw bombs like this, only kick them, so just
grab your heart again, and run into a car so your heart flies out, and
run along to get it again. It's not much, but it looks pretty cool |
